A Fallbrook Gem and Mineral Society sponsored field trip will be held on Sunday, May 25, 2025 to the Yuha Basin Oyster Beds locality.  This locality is accessed from the Dunaway Road exit from Interstate 8 in Imperial County between Ocotillo and El Centro.  A variety of fossil shells can be collected along with selenite, chalcedony and jasper.  More information on this site can be found in the second revised edition (copyright 2016) of Gem Trails of Southern California as site 4 on pages 22 and 23.
